Intel's new "Comet Lake" 10th gen desktop CPUS check a lot of boxes, up to 10 cores on a flagship, even higher boost speeds (up to 5.3GHz), and hyperthreading down the line. But they're also still the same 14nm process and Skylake architecture we've seen over and over for the past five years. Still, credit where it's due, these chips will probably be super speedy, though the flagship parts cost a bit more than we'd like.

Looking down the lineup, though, the new i3 parts are pretty interesting. 4 core, 8 thread chips that can hit 4.4GHz? Isn't that pretty much an i7 7700k? Except these chips cost about $120. Not a bad deal.
